Les Roberts, Blot-l'Église, Riom, Puy-de-Dôme,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es, France
An old lead & silver mine. Supposed to be Gallo-Romanian aged.
3 veins, 0,6 up to 2,6 m located in the gneiss. Gneiss also contains microgranite veins with feldspar and "pinite."
